jQuery是目前前端開發中最流行的JavaScript庫,它提供了豐富的API來簡化DOM操作和事件處理。其中一個非常重要的功能就是選擇對象的方法,這樣我們就可以在頁面中選取需要操作的元素。
$(selector).action()
其中,$符號是jQuery對象的標志,selector則是我們需要選取的元素,action則是我們需要對選取的元素執行的操作。下面是一些常用的選擇器:
$(element):選取指定元素 $("#id"):選取指定id的元素 $(".class"):選取指定class的元素 $("*"):選取所有元素 $("selector1,selector2,selectorN"):選取多個元素
除了上述基本選擇器,我們還可以使用一些屬性選擇器、子元素選擇器、過濾器選擇器等。下面是一些實例:
$("[href]"):選取所有具有href屬性的元素 $("[href='#']"):選取所有href屬性值為#的元素 $("ul li:first"):選取ul下的第一個li元素 $("ul li:last"):選取ul下的最后一個li元素
需要注意的是,使用選擇器時,jQuery會迭代每個選取的元素,并且可以通過鏈式語法來執行多重操作。比如:
$("p").css("color", "red").slideUp(2000).slideDown(2000);
上述代碼將選取所有的p元素,并依次改變文本顏色、向上滑動、再向下滑動,形成一個動態效果。
總之,jQuery選擇對象的方法是前端開發中必須掌握的基礎技能,通過合理運用選擇器和各類方法,可以大大提高我們的開發效率。
上一篇jquery選擇器并集